Education and Training Requirements

To become a heart failure cardiologist, you need a tough educational journey. Heart failure is complex, so the training is too.
Medical School and Residency
It starts with medical school. Here, future cardiologists learn about the body’s inner workings. Then, a residency in internal medicine follows. This hands-on experience helps them deal with adult diseases.
“The foundation laid in medical school and internal medicine residency is key,” says the need for a solid base in general medicine.
Cardiology Fellowship
After the residency, comes a three-year cardiology fellowship. Here, they dive deep into heart diseases, including heart failure. They learn how to diagnose and treat these conditions.
This fellowship is vital. It’s where future specialists learn about new diagnostic tools and treatments in heart medicine.
Advanced Heart Failure and Transplant Cardiology Training
For deeper heart failure knowledge, there’s an extra year of training. This advanced training prepares them for complex heart failure cases. It includes managing patients who need heart transplants or mechanical support.
The updated ESC/EACTS Guidelines stress the value of this advanced training. They show the need for cardiologists to keep up with heart failure management breakthroughs.

Common Heart Failure Conditions Treated
Heart failure includes several conditions, each with its own treatment. Knowing these conditions is key for effective care, as the British Heart Foundation stresses.
Systolic Heart Failure
Systolic heart failure happens when the heart can’t pump blood well. It’s marked by a low ejection fraction, which is the blood the heart pumps out. To treat it, doctors use medicines to help the heart pump better and ease symptoms.
Diastolic Heart Failure
Diastolic heart failure, or heart failure with preserved ejection fraction (HFpEF), occurs when the heart’s ventricles are stiff. They can’t fill up properly during the heart’s relaxation phase. Managing this condition often involves controlling symptoms and treating underlying issues like high blood pressure and diabetes.
Ischemic Cardiomyopathy
Ischemic cardiomyopathy is when the heart muscle is damaged due to poor blood flow, often from coronary artery disease. This can lead to heart failure. Treatment includes procedures to improve blood flow, medicines, and lifestyle changes.
Non-Ischemic Cardiomyopathy
Non-ischemic cardiomyopathy is heart muscle disease not caused by heart attacks or coronary artery disease. It includes conditions like dilated cardiomyopathy and hypertrophic cardiomyopathy. Treatment varies based on the cause and may include medicines, devices, or other interventions.

Diagnostic Procedures and Evaluations
Diagnosing heart failure involves several steps. We use physical exams, medical history, and advanced tests. These steps help us understand the type and severity of heart failure. This ensures we can treat it effectively.
Physical Examination and Medical History
A detailed physical exam and medical history are key. We look for signs like edema, jugular venous distension, and cardiac murmurs. These signs suggest fluid buildup and heart problems. The medical history helps us spot risk factors and symptoms like shortness of breath, fatigue, and palpitations.
New medical tech has improved these exams. For example, AI-powered stethoscopes help detect heart issues more accurately and quickly. These tools aid cardiologists in diagnosing heart problems better.
Blood Tests and Biomarkers
Blood tests are vital for diagnosing heart failure. They measure biomarkers that show heart damage or stress. Important biomarkers include B-type natriuretic peptide (BNP) and N-terminal pro-b-type natriuretic peptide (NT-proBNP). These tests help us understand how severe heart failure is and if treatment is working.
Imaging Studies
Imaging studies are key for checking the heart’s structure and function. We use echocardiography, cardiac magnetic resonance imaging (MRI), and coronary angiography for this. These tests give us important info about the heart’s pumping ability, valve function, and any coronary artery disease. This info helps us make a proper diagnosis and treatment plan.
What Do Cardiologists Do During Cardiac Stress Tests?
Cardiologists use cardiac stress tests to check how the heart works when stressed. This stress can come from exercise or medicine. These tests help find heart problems and see how bad coronary artery disease is.
Types of Stress Tests
There are many types of cardiac stress tests. Each has its own use and benefits. Here are some common ones:
- Exercise Stress Test: Patients walk on a treadmill or bike to raise their heart rate.
- Pharmacological Stress Test: For those who can’t exercise, medicine is used to mimic exercise effects.
- Nuclear Stress Test: A tiny amount of radioactive material is injected to see heart blood flow under stress.
- Stress Echocardiogram: Uses ultrasound to check how well the heart works under stress.
How Stress Tests Are Performed
During a cardiac stress test, doctors watch the heart, blood pressure, and other signs closely. The test starts with a baseline check, then the stress part, which can be exercise or medicine. The patient’s ECG is watched all the time, and blood pressure is checked often.
What Stress Test Results Reveal
The results of a cardiac stress test show a lot about the heart. If the results are not normal, it might mean heart disease, valve problems, or other heart issues. Doctors use these results to find problems, check if treatments are working, and plan the best care.
Average Duration and Expectations
A cardiac stress test usually takes 30 to 60 minutes. But, the whole visit might take longer because of getting ready and recovering. Wear comfy clothes and shoes for exercise. Don’t eat a big meal before, and tell the doctor about any medicines or health issues.

Medical Management of Heart Failure
Managing heart failure well means using a mix of treatments, lifestyle changes, and keeping a close eye on the patient. As heart failure doctors, we focus on a plan that fits each patient. This approach helps improve their life quality and health outcomes.
Pharmacological Therapies
Medicines are key in treating heart failure. We use different drugs to ease symptoms, slow the disease, and help patients live longer. For example, a new study at the European Society of Cardiology Congress showed great results with a drug called baxdrostat for high blood pressure, a big problem in heart failure.
The main medicines we use are:
- ACE inhibitors and ARBs to lower blood pressure and ease the heart’s work
- Beta-blockers to slow the heart rate and make it work less hard
- Diuretics to get rid of extra fluid and ease congestion
- ARNI (angiotensin receptor-neprilysin inhibitors) to boost heart function

Device-Based Therapies
Device-based therapies are key in treating heart failure. They use medical devices to help the heart work better and lower the risk of problems.
Implantable Cardioverter Defibrillators (ICDs)
ICDs are small devices put under the skin. They watch the heart’s rhythm and shock it if needed to stop dangerous arrhythmias. Studies show ICDs cut down on deaths in heart failure patients at high risk of sudden cardiac death. Getting an ICD is a simple procedure, and most people can go back to normal activities in a few days.
“ICDs have changed how we treat dangerous heart rhythms,” says a top cardiologist. They’re a big help for those with a history of ventricular tachycardia or fibrillation.
Cardiac Resynchronization Therapy (CRT)
CRT helps the heart’s chambers beat in sync. It uses a device to send electrical impulses to both ventricles. This makes the heart work better and lessens heart failure symptoms. CRT improves quality of life, cuts down on hospital stays, and boosts survival in some heart failure patients.
Getting a CRT device is a minor surgery. Afterward, the patient’s heart health is closely watched to fine-tune the device settings.
Remote Monitoring Systems
Remote monitoring systems let doctors check on a patient’s implanted device and heart health from afar. This tech spots problems early, leading to quick action. Remote monitoring has been linked to fewer hospital visits and better patient results.
These systems send data from the patient’s device to a secure server. Doctors can then check on the patient and adjust their treatment plan as needed.

Advanced Heart Failure Interventions
Advanced heart failure interventions are key to improving life quality and survival for patients. They are used when standard treatments fail.
We will explore three main interventions: mechanical circulatory support, Left Ventricular Assist Devices (LVADs), and heart transplantation. These are based on the latest ESC/EACTS Guidelines.
Mechanical Circulatory Support
Mechanical circulatory support devices help the heart in advanced heart failure. They can be lifesaving and improve function.
- Types of Devices: There are many devices, like intra-aortic balloon pumps and ECMO systems.
- Benefits: They greatly improve blood flow and reduce symptoms in advanced heart failure patients.
Left Ventricular Assist Devices (LVADs)
LVADs are for the left ventricle and are used in severe left ventricular dysfunction. They are a type of mechanical support.
- Implantation Process: The device is surgically placed to support the left ventricle.
- Patient Selection: Patients are chosen based on their condition and chance for recovery or transplant.
Heart Transplantation Evaluation and Management
Heart transplantation is a final treatment for advanced heart failure. The evaluation checks if the patient is a good candidate for the transplant.
- Evaluation Criteria: Patients are assessed based on their medical history, current health, and recovery chances post-transplant.
- Post-Transplant Care: After the transplant, care includes immunosuppressive therapy and regular check-ups to monitor the graft and overall health.

When to See a Heart Failure Cardiologist
Knowing when to see a heart failure cardiologist is key to managing heart failure well. Heart failure is a serious condition that needs expert care. We’ll help you understand the warning signs, how to get a referral from your primary care, and what to do in emergencies.
Warning Signs and Symptoms
Spotting the signs of heart failure is the first step to getting help quickly. Common signs include:
- Shortness of breath during routine activities or while lying down
- Fatigue and weakness
- Swelling in the legs, ankles, and feet
- Rapid or irregular heartbeat
- Coughing up pink, frothy mucus
If you notice any of these signs, see your primary care doctor or a heart failure cardiologist right away.
Referral Process from Primary Care
Seeing a heart failure cardiologist usually starts with a referral from your primary care doctor. They’ll check your health and decide if you need specialized care. The steps are:
- They’ll look at your medical history and current symptoms
- They might do tests like blood work and echocardiograms
- They’ll talk about your treatment options and if you need a specialist
If you need a heart failure cardiologist, your primary care doctor will refer you.
Emergency Situations
Heart failure can sometimes be an emergency. These include:
- Severe difficulty breathing
- Chest pain or pressure
- Fainting or severe dizziness
- Rapid or irregular heartbeat that is severe
If you or someone you know has these emergency symptoms, call 911 or go to the emergency room.
